Suite "Pou Sto" for violin, double bass, and piano - Patrick Neher
Winner of the 2003 International Society of Bassists Composition Contest (chamber music division), Suite Pou Sto (2002) is a virtuosic work of about 20 minutes. It demands extremely competant playing from each member of the ensemble. Each of the four movements is programatic, with titles: Window Panes, The Materials Waltz, Treehouse Aria, and Ursa's Flight. It was premiered to critical acclaim at the ISB Convention in Richmond, Virginia, USA on June 5, 2003 by Mark Rush, violin, Tannis Gibson, piano, and Patrick Neher, double bass.
